Effects of initial grain size on hot deformation behavior of commercial pure aluminum

The effects of initial grain size of commercial pure aluminum on hot deformation behavior were investigated using hot compression tests. The hot compression tests were carried out on the pure aluminum samples with the initial grain sizes of 50, 150 and 450 μm using various strains, strain rates and different deformation temperatures. It was found that the hot deformation behavior of used material was sensitive to deformation conditions and initial microstructure. Results indicate that the initial grain size has significant effect on the flow stress. Flow stress decreases when the grain size decreases from 450 to 50 μm and when strain rate is lower than 0.05 s−1. This procedure is reversed at strain rate of 0.5 s−1. Furthermore, effects of other parameters like the strain rates and deformation temperatures on the flow stresses and hardening rates were investigated. It was also found that the inhomogeneity of microstructure distribution at different positions of the deformed specimens depended on the amount of deformation concentration at particular points and other processing parameters such as initial grain sizes, strain rates and deformation temperatures. In addition the geometric dynamic recrystallization (GDRX) was observed in the specimens highly strained (0.7) at elevated temperature (500 °C) using polarized light microscope and sensitive tint (PLM + ST).


► The initial grain sizes have significant effects on the flow stress of AA1070.
► These effects depend on the values of the deformation temperatures and strain rates, especially.
► At low and high strain rates, GBS and DG are the dominated mechanisms, respectively.
► The hardening rate changes with respect to the temperatures, strain rates and initial grain sizes.
► The GDRX has been observed at high value of deformation temperature (500 °C) and strain (0.7).
